Lohan’s stage debut impresses producer

Producer of  ’99 Homes’ Mohammed Al-Turki has praised actress and longtime friend Lindsay Lohan’s West End debut performance in ‘Speed-the-Plow’, calling it incredible. The Saudi film producer, who helmed 2012’s Richard Gere-starring indie hit ‘Arbitrage’, however, said the ‘Speed-the-Plow’ production overall was not great, said The Hollywood Reporter.
“I was in London and have seen Speed-the-Plow. I thought her performance was great. I’m going to be very honest, I think the production wasn’t great. But I think she wasn’t the problem.
“I think she’s incredible in it, has so much balls standing in front of an audience, Lindsay Lohan . And I think it will open doors for her to do maybe a good movie and get back on track,” he said.
The producer added that the 28-year-old actress should starty working on a theatre production as soon as ‘Speed-the-Plow’ finishes its run as it will be better for her career.
“But as a suggestion from me to her as a friend, I told her to book another play straight after in the West End, because I think she needs to work,” he added. (PTI)
